A peptide corresponding to an export-defective mutant OmpA signal sequence with asparagine in the hydrophobic core is unable to insert into model membranes.
The Journal of biological chemistry - 5 Aug 1991
Hoyt D W, Gierasch L M
Abstract excerpt
We have examined the comparative membrane interaction properties of synthetic peptides corresponding to the wild-type and an export-defective, mutated signal sequence from the Escherichia coli outer membrane protein, OmpA. As part of a collaborative study of the effects of various alterations on the function of the OmpA signal sequence and the biophysical properties of the corresponding synthetic peptides, we...
